46 East 71st Street | Upper East Side Townhouse The first time available in 42 years is an extraordinary offering on Manhattan’s most prestigious block. 46 East 71st Street is a meticulously designed, Neo-Georgian 21-foot wide, 6-story limestone and brick townhouse with elevator, grandly scaled interiors, 3 exposures, and a beautifully landscaped garden in the heart of the Upper East Side, steps from Central Park. Nestled on one of the most coveted tree-lined blocks between Madison and Park Avenue, 46 East 71st was built in in 1928 by Aymar Embury II, best known for his commission from the City of New York from the 1930s through the 1950s when he worked with Robert Moses, New York's most powerful and influential urban planner. A single-family townhouse offering 9023sqft of impeccably designed living space across 6 levels including a fully finished cellar and an elevator serving all floors. A beautifully landscaped south-facing garden and sumptuously-sized rooms including Parlor floor and Formal Dining reaching up to 12'7'', this home blends old-world charm with modern luxury. The first two stories are faced with limestone topped by Vitruvian wave motif, while the upper stories are red brick. The Upper East Side is a prestigious residential neighborhood in Manhattan known for its historic charm, tree-lined streets, and cultural attractions. It encompasses the Museum Mile, featuring renowned institutions like the Metropolitan Museum of Art and the Guggenheim Museum. The area exudes an elegant and sophisticated atmosphere, attracting families, professionals, and art enthusiasts.
